#ZC2D. 一种很新的阶乘

一种很新的阶乘

题目描述

夜雷很喜欢特别大的数字,曾经一度算阶乘算了好几页纸。

现在夜雷定义了一种很新的阶乘: f(x)=x1(x1)2(x2)3...2x11xf(x) = x^1 * (x-1)^2 * (x-2)^3 *...* 2^{x-1} * 1^x

夜雷算麻了,小小的脑子装不下那么多数,他希望你能帮他算一算。

为了省下一点纸,他希望你能帮他算出该函数的质因数分解形式。

输入格式

一行,一个整数 x(1<x107)x(1<x \leq 10^7),表示运算式的输入。

输出格式

一个字符串,表示f(n)的质因子分解形式,要求按照质因子从小到大排列

5
f(5)=2^8*3^3*5